Job Description
We are seeking an entry-level Linux System Administrator to support the installation, configuration, maintenance, and monitoring of Linux-based systems and servers. The ideal candidate should have foundational knowledge of Linux operating systems, system troubleshooting, networking, and security best practices.
Key Responsibilities
Install, configure, and maintain Linux servers and operating systems.
Monitor system performance and ensure server availability and reliability.
Perform regular system updates, patches, and backups.
Troubleshoot hardware, software, and network-related issues.
Manage user accounts, permissions, and access controls.
Support system security by implementing best practices and monitoring vulnerabilities.
Maintain system documentation, procedures, and configurations.
Assist in automation and scripting tasks using Bash, Python, or Shell scripting.
Work with internal teams to resolve technical issues and improve infrastructure.
Required Qualifications
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Information Technology, or related field (or equivalent experience).
Basic knowledge of Linux distributions such as Ubuntu, Red Hat, or CentOS.
Understanding of networking fundamentals (DNS, TCP/IP, DHCP, VPN).
Familiarity with command-line tools and shell scripting.
Basic knowledge of system monitoring and troubleshooting.
Strong analytical and problem-solving skills.
Good communication and teamwork skills.
